Making photovoltaic panels requires the work of many skilled workers, including semiconductor processors, computer-controlled machine tool operators, glaziers, and coating and painting workers. The manufacture of CSP mirrors includes many of the same occupations.
Solar photovoltaic (PV) has so far provided the biggest share of renewable energy jobs at 4.3 million, hydropower and biofuels with 2.4 million each, and wind power with 1.3 million. Other sectors like geothermal, heat pumps and ocean energy make up the rest of the jobs growth.
Though annual installations of solar panels increased by nearly 60 percent between 2016 and 2021, the solar energy industry employed 11 percent fewer people in 2021 than it did five years.

How does solar photovoltaic manufacturing work?
In the United States, solar photovoltaic manufacturing is highly automated. Machines do the majority of work: cutting semiconducting materials, such as crystalline silicon, into wafers, turning them into solar cells, and assembling the solar cells into solar panels.

How many solar jobs are there in 2035?
The U.S. Department of Energy (DOE) expects the solar industry will need to grow from more than 330,000 employees now to between 500,000 and 1,500,000 workers by 2035 to achieve the country’s decarbonization goals. According to the 2024 U.S. Energy and Employment Jobs Report, electric power generation jobs grew at double the national rate.
